Moon Pass open with restrictions
Coeur d'Alene Press | UPDATED 1 year, 3 months AGO
WALLACE — Moon Pass is open for the season, but there are a few additional rules for those driving it.
Shoshone County Public Works Director Jessica Stutzke said crews are still working on the slope stabilization project from last year’s rockslide. This includes additional rock scaling, drilling, bolting and site cleanup.
While the work is expected to wrap up by the end of June, Shoshone County officials wanted to make sure people could still travel the pass during the late spring and early summer months.
According to Stutzke, the pass will be closed Monday through Friday, from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m., including a hard closure of the roadway between Bullion and the top of Moon Pass.
Engineering firms GeoEngineers and HMH Engineering are collaborating on the project, which is being funded through state and federal emergency dollars.
